Report will most likely accept Elon Musk’s $43 billion offer, one group having a frenzy of preliminary celebrations are Dogecoin fans. Launched as a “joke” over cryptocurrency speculation (its logo is literally the dog from the viral meme) in 2013, Dogecoin started gathering its own community and truly took off after Musk signed on as an early supporter. He previously called dogecoin his favorite cryptocurrency and bought some for his newborn son last year…
